SpletMechanical Strength of Standard PCB Thickness. The thickness of the PCB is really important for its strength and how long it lasts. Thicker ones are tougher and don't bend, warp, or crack as easily, and can handle more pressure. Thinner ones are more flexible and can be shaped into different shapes, which is great for things that need to move ...
